Lutein is a xanthophyll, found in leafy green plants. Beta decay is a type of radioactive decay that releases an energetic electron (beta minus) or positron (beta plus). Beta decay is a type of radioactive decay that releases an energic electron or positron (the antimatter version of an electron). The process occurs when an atomic nucleus is unstable because it has too many protons or neutrons.In beta …beta. Famous bearer: Old Testament Elizabeth was mother of John the ...A beta level, usually just called beta(β), is the opposite; the probability of of accepting the null hypothesis when it’s false. You can also think of beta as the incorrect conclusion that there is no statistical significance (if there was, you would have rejected the null). Beta and Power. Beta is directly related to the power of a test.

To calculate beta, the formula is as follows: Beta coefficient (β) = Covariance of a stock / Variance. Where, Covariance is how changes in a stock’s returns are related to changes in the market’s returns. Variance is how far the market’s data points spread out from their average value . Beta waves, or beta rhythm, are a type of neural oscillations (brainwave) in the brain with a frequency range of between 12.5 and 30 Hz (12.5 to 30 cycles per second).
